Estates - Maryland Uniform Simultaneous Death Act
Sponsor: Brian M. Crosby (District 29B)Committee: JudiciarySubject: Estates and TrustsStatus: Unfavorable Report by Judiciary; Withdrawn (as of Sep 4, 2026)
What this bill does
Official synopsis
Conforming the Maryland Uniform Simultaneous Death Act to the Uniform Simultaneous Death Act; providing that a surviving individual who does not survive the death of another individual for at least 120 hours is deemed to have predeceased the other individual for purposes relating to the inheritance of property; establishing evidentiary procedures for determining an individual's death or survival in certain circumstances; providing for liability under the Act in connection with the distribution of disputed assets; etc.
